Fair Market Value — This estimate reflects what the item would typically sell for between a willing buyer and seller at auction, estate sale, or between collectors. Retail or dealer prices may be higher (often 2-4x) due to restoration, authentication, and guarantees.

Care & Preservation
  • Store in a protective case to prevent damage.
  • Avoid exposure to extreme temperatures and humidity.
  • Regularly clean metal parts to prevent tarnishing.
